A shocking incident unfolded at a Pizza Hut outlet in Hyderabad on Sunday when staff members allegedly assaulted a Zomato delivery executive over a low customer rating. The confrontation was captured on the restaurant’s CCTV cameras, now under police scrutiny.
According to the delivery boy’s complaint, he visited the outlet for a routine order pickup when employees confronted him, blaming him for a recent poor rating that they claimed damaged the restaurant’s online reputation. The staff reportedly taunted him first, then escalated into a heated argument before turning violent. Eyewitness accounts describe several employees hitting the delivery partner and dragging him to the ground.
The delivery executive tried to clarify that customer ratings are assigned by users and not controlled by delivery personnel, but the assault continued with threats and physical blows. He sustained injuries and later filed a police complaint detailing the sequence of events.

Hyderabad police have registered an FIR against the identified Pizza Hut staff under charges of assault and intimidation. Authorities are reviewing the CCTV footage and questioning the accused employees as the investigation progresses.
The viral video has triggered widespread outrage online, highlighting growing tensions between restaurant staff and gig delivery workers amid pressure over ratings and performance metrics.
